Sec.  37.610  Must I tell participants what requirements they are to 

flow down for subrecipients' systems?



    If it is an expenditure-based award, your TIA must require 

participants to flow down the same financial management, property 

management, and purchasing systems requirements to a subrecipient that 

would apply if the subrecipient were a participant. For example, a for-

profit participant would flow down to a university subrecipient the 

requirements that apply to a university participant. Note that this 

policy applies to subawards for substantive performance of portions of 

the research project supported by the TIA, and not to participants' 

purchases of goods or services needed to carry out the research.
